georgeclarkGeorge William (Billy Clark), of Silver City passed away May 6, 2021 at home.  

“Billy” was born November 29, 1953 in Anchorage, Alaska and was the son to Ruth and George W. Clark Jr.. He so loved his family, his sisters, brother, nieces and nephews, friends and extended family

He as a U.S. Army Veteran and was very proud of the military heritage of his father, mother, and great grandparents. He had a deep passion for genealogy and often shared pictures and stories about the people in our family that he researched.

After a tragic car accident took his ability to walk at a young adult age, he traveled to Milwaukee, Wisconsin and earned a Harley Davidson Mechanic Certification and began building a tri-pod motorcycle he could roll his wheelchair up on.

Later, Billy graduated from WNMU in Silver City with an Associates Degree in Criminal Justice. From this he worked for the Silver City Police Department and started his own Community Security business.

Billy is survived by his brother, Tommy Clark; Uncle, Frank Cook; nephews, Dennis Cook (Vicki) and Ernest Cook; nieces, Betsy Cook and Terral Archer; several grand nieces and nephews, and many great grand nieces and nephews. Billy was preceded in death by his parents; Sisters, Betty Cook (Frank), and niece, Annette Collins Sarantis. He was followed a month later in death by his sister, Regina (Reggie) Dunagan (Clark).
